Talk to VOA TV: Nangpa La Survivors Tell of Border shootings


The footage of the recent shooting of fleeing Tibetan refugees at Nangpa La brought on a strong reaction from the international community as well as from Tibetan communities around the world. The refugees who survived the ordeal are now safely arrived in Dharamsala. This week’s Tibetan TV program will interview some of the refugees who were on Nangpa La at the time of the shooting by the Chinese border patrol. The program also includes footage of the refugees arriving in Dharamsala, and Tibetan protests in various U.S. cities.
